What is MediaWiki?

MediaWiki is a collaborative documentation platform that benefits from a vibrant community of contributors. This powerful software is employed by numerous organizations and countless websites, most notably serving as the backbone for Wikipedia and various other online resources. By enabling the collection and organization of information, MediaWiki ensures that it is easily accessible to a diverse audience. It is an open-source, multilingual tool that is not only customizable and dependable but also free to use. To find out if MediaWiki meets your requirements, you might explore its extensive features. Setting up MediaWiki requires downloading, installing, and configuring the software, with the option to enhance its functionality through various extensions. Should you encounter problems, the Errors and Symptoms section or the FAQ can serve as helpful resources. For users lacking server access, hosting services are available, along with professional development and consulting services. Additionally, joining the MediaWiki Stakeholders user group can provide further assistance. There are ample resources to guide you through the platform, helping you edit pages, personalize your experience, and understand the intricacies of developing and extending the code. For those unfamiliar with coding, introductory resources are available to help you embark on your development journey. Overall, with abundant tools and strong community support, MediaWiki equips users to effectively share and grow knowledge while fostering collaboration.

What is Foswiki?

Foswiki acts as a collaborative platform that empowers you and your team to modify and oversee pages directly via your web browser. It includes sophisticated features like macros that streamline page automation and enable the development of comprehensive applications right within your browser's interface. Explore the various aspects that make Foswiki an exceptional collaboration tool for your project, team, or organization. The platform boasts an advanced text editor that provides a WYSIWYG experience, allowing users to create a variety of dynamic pages, including status boards, to-do lists, inventory systems, employee handbooks, bug trackers, and more. You can customize the layout on a site-wide level or specifically for individual pages, users, or groups. With more than 200 actively maintained extensions at your disposal, enhancing its core capabilities is easy and efficient. Furthermore, Foswiki's compatibility with TWiki simplifies the migration process for users transitioning between the two. The community surrounding Foswiki is not only supportive and friendly but also dedicated to offering assistance grounded in democratic values. If needed, you can establish flexible access controls to safeguard certain pages from unauthorized viewing. In addition, the platform allows for versioned documents and attachments, complete with a thorough revision history that facilitates the easy tracking of changes over time. This extensive array of features positions Foswiki as an indispensable asset for collaborative initiatives across a multitude of fields, ensuring that teams can work effectively and efficiently together.
